The most reliable material for pressure treated wood is stainless steel.

Furthermore they specify that the fasteners meet the astm a 153 specification for hot dipped galvanizing. Electroplated galvanized nails will corrode in pressure treated wood. Pressure treated lumber and galvanized fasteners the copper copper azole and alkaline copper used in the treatment of pressure treated lumber causes a real problem when building. Use 6 d 2 inch rink shank nails to fasten pickets and infill boards.

The manufacturers of acq ca acza and cca and the treated wood industry are all recommending hot dipped galvanized nails and stainless steel nails and screws with their treated wood products. One example would be outlaw fasteners. When using pressure treated wood the fasteners should be either hot dipped galvanized meeting astm a153 or stainless steel type 304 or higher. It indicates that theres a proper thickness level of zinc oxide on the nails to stand up to pressure treated wood.

It is corrosive to untreated nails screws bolts and structural brackets causing them to fail.
